Ethiopia to give ID cards to Rastafarians long stateless


Ethiopia says it will issue national identity cards for the nearly 1,000 Rastafarians who long have been seen as stateless in the East African nation. Thursday's announcement means they can enter without visas and live without residence permits. A foreign ministry spokesman tells The Associated Press that three generations of Rastafarians have long been unable to enter and leave easily. One member of the Rastafarian community who arrived in Ethiopia in 1982, Ras King, tells the AP everyone is "overjoyed" at the new identity cards. Rastafarianism has followers who believe the Ethiopian emperor is god.
